Definitely not russets. I've got them. Leaves yellow and die with russets.

Ive read that broad mites will cause the leaf edges to curl upward... The eggs will mostly be around the edges which is why they curl like that... You can get a scope and check them for mites/eggs..

Could be something else though maybe environmental...
